The role involves leading audit assignments from the initial planning stage through to completion on a broad array of clients including stand-alone limited companies, group structured entities and listed businesses among others.You will take a lead role on each assignment you are involved with having responsibility for the supervision of junior staff. Whilst the role will be focused towards the completion of audit work, the successful person will also have the opportunity to gain exposure to advisory work and special projects.The position will be based in the firm's Edinburgh office with the client base consisting of a host of industry leading businesses from a multitude of sectors across the area and beyond.The ideal candidate will be ICAS / ACCA Qualified, or will be close to completing their studies, and will have significant experience of leading audit assignments. There will be real prospects for progression within a firm who will not only offer an excellent salary and benefits package, but will also show you a defined career path with ample scope for your own development.Duties & Responsibilities:Prepare the audit plan and ensure it appropriately addresses audit objectives
Take an active part in the audit planning and fraud discussion to identify audit risks and appropriate audit strategy
Oversee all aspects of audit fieldwork and completion
Ensure planned audit work is appropriately completed to satisfy audit objectives
Supervising & developing more junior members of staff
Accounts preparation and review for limited companies as well as some sole traders & partnershipsSkills:ICAS / ACCA Qualified or Finalist
